The SLC client software was originally packaged as an advanced DOS protected mode TSR which used approximately 200K of extended memory but still required 25K of conventional (below 1MB) DOS memory. SLC now ships with a native Windows 3.1/3.11 client, removing the requirement for any low memory. The native Windows SLC client runs as a Windows application, automatically hooking into the Windows kernel when it is loaded. This allows the SLC client to be loaded like any other Windows application making it easy to deploy on large networks without any changes to user INI files.
SLC addresses the increased performance required as application software, imaging and other large files are moved from local PC hard disks to file servers across LANs and WANs. Shared LAN Cache is easy to use and requires no user configuration or setup. All file security, rights, access methods and application metering work without modification. Shared LAN Cache improves performance by redirecting PC workstation requests to SLC local and shared caches instead of the file server where the file is actually opened. The file servers continue to be responsible for all administrative/security issues as well as mass storage and archive.
